ABSTRACT
This final project Developing a Guidebook of Cirebon, West Java, Indonesia. There are many tourist attractions in Cirebon which have good potential; however, there are only some books which tell completely information about them. By developing a guidebook of Cirebon, it will promote Cirebon to people, especially foreigners to visit Cirebon. The product also becomes guidance for travelling in Cirebon. In developing this product, there are two kinds of writing styles that are used in developing the guidebook of Cirebon. There are persuasive writing style and descriptive writing style. The purpose of writing persuasive language is to attract the readers. In addition, descriptive writing style is also important in writing the articles. It will let the readers know about the topics which are explained. The data are collected by using three methods, there are observation, Interview and literature study. The result of the project is Cirebon will have a guidebook which promote and inform about the tourist attractions in Cirebon. The book includes information of heritance, recreation places, culinary, gifts, Cirebon’s arts, public services, transportations, Cirebon’s event and vocabulary of Cirebon language. The size of the book is 20 x 10 and it has 34 pages which is printed in glossy paper. Key word: guidebook, promotes, heritance, Cirebon’s event, Cirebon’s arts.
